Get a Grip on Your Business Finances
For new entrepreneurs, knowing how to manage money is key. Your financial plan is the heart of your business. It decides if your business will grow or not. Learning to handle your money is a smart move for beginners.
Good money management means keeping good records. Watching every penny helps you make smart choices. Here are some key money habits to follow:
- Create a detailed budget
- Keep your personal and business money separate
- Check your cash flow often
- Save for taxes and surprises
Today’s tech has tools to make money management easy. Accounting software helps keep records, makes reports, and shows your business’s health.
| Financial Management Tool | Key Benefits | Cost Range |
|---|---|---|
| QuickBooks | Comprehensive accounting, invoicing, payroll | $25-$180/month |
| Wave | Free accounting, basic financial tracking | Free |
| FreshBooks | Invoicing, expense tracking, time management | $15-$50/month |
Pro tip: Always ask for help when you need it. A certified accountant can give you great advice. They can help make a financial plan that fits your business.

Developing a Solid Business Plan
A good business plan is your roadmap. It should cover important parts for your business:
- Clear mission statement
- Detailed market analysis
- Financial projections
- Marketing strategies
- Operational framework
